Özet

Sono-photodynamic therapy (SPDT) which is the combination of photodynamic therapy (PDT) and sonodynamic therapy (SDT) is an alternative and efficient method among cancer treatments achieving high singlet oxygen quantum yield. This study aimed to synthesize Schiff base substituted Zn phthalocyanine containing phenanthroline group to obtain suitable sono-photosensitizer. The target phthalocyanine (4) was obtained by cyclotetramerization reaction of phenanthroline-Zn(II) complex substituted phthalonitrile (3) with zinc acetate. The synthesized compounds were characterized by various spectroscopic techniques including FT-IR, Mass, UV-Vis, and 1H NMR spectroscopy. The singlet oxygen quantum yield was calculated in both photochemical and sonophotochemical method for compound 4. While the phi Delta value was calculated as 0.72 for photochemical method, the phi Delta value reached to 0.98 for sono-photochemical method.
